Austin Maddox pitched for the US team that finished second in the 2008 World Junior Championship. He had a 0.52 ERA, 894 ERA+ and 0.865 WHIP in 13 relief appearances his first and only big league season, 2017, but never pitched again in the majors. Shoulder woes limited him to 7 2/3 minor league innings and a 14.09 ERA in 2018 and he did not pitch at all in 2019. He was released following that season and announced his retirement from professional baseball in February 2020.
